1. Data collection. Collecting the business energy audit data is the first step in the energy audit of existing buildings. The auditor takes into account criteria such as the surface area of the buildings, the energies used by the company and the uses of its occupants, and the energy bills.

Energy auditors, also known as energy raters or energy consultants, help prevent this waste by inspecting buildings to find areas of air leakage and advising customers on how to fix and prevent leaks. In this way, energy auditors help consumers use fewer resources and save money.

It helps reduce energy costs in your facility. With a reduction in production costs, the competitiveness of your company will be improved. It helps reduce the dependence on foreign energy sources. It helps reduce environmental damage and pollution.
A systematic energy audit can be broken into four phases: planning, investigating, implementing and sustaining. Proactive facilities strive to continually improve energy efficiency by repeating these phases at regular intervals.

The auditor will analyze the heating and cooling systems, or HVAC system, and your insulation levels, including the basement and exterior attic walls. In addition, they will measure and count how many doors and windows the building has and take external measurements.
What Is an Energy Audit? An energy audit is completed at a residential or commercial building to determine its energy efficiency. Simply put, energy efficiency means using less energy to do the same job. The audit will provide you with a complete electricity consumption and energy efficiency assessment.
